site stats

Clickhouse aggregate function

WebClickHouse stores data in LSM-like format (MergeTree Family) 1. Can only have one ordering of columns ... c. Aggregate functions generate intermediate data types: AggregateFunction(...). In this case: AggregateFunction(sum, UInt64), AggregateFunction(duration, UInt64) 28 ALTER TABLE video_log ADD PROJECTION … WebFeb 4, 2024 · 0. In ClickHouse I can change the way aggregation works with combinators. the ForEach combinator aggregates the results over each element in an array: SELECT avgForEach (array) FROM test. The If combinator can be used to perform conditional aggregation: SELECT avgIf (col, col > 0) FROM test.

ClickHouse AggregateFunctions and AggregateState - Medium

WebTranslations in context of "聚合 GROUP" in Chinese-English from Reverso Context: WebJul 10, 2024 · ClickHouse is blazingly fast and based on idea of dealing with raw data and not to pre-aggregate data beforehand. But let’s make an experiment. For example we need to calculate some metric for unique users of last month. The idea: pre-aggregate it per day, and then sum up all results. garath schloss https://taylormalloycpa.com

ClickHouse Window Functions: Current State of the Art Altinity

WebAggregate Functions via ClickHouse. Functions that arrive at the resultant value by calculating on a set of values are called aggregation functions. In ClickHouse, aggregate functions work in the normal way as expected by database expert. In this article, we will give examples with Aggregate Functions, Parametric Aggregate Functions and ... WebMar 25, 2024 · Conclusion of Part 1. In this first part we looked at ClickHouse aggregation internals to see how aggregation works. We also covered two basic tools to track aggregation behavior: the system.query_log table and ClickHouse debug and trace logs. In the next part of this series we will put this knowledge to practical use. WebApr 14, 2024 · Aggregate Functions. ClickHouse is known for supporting a wide variety of aggregate functions. In the latest versions it has got more than 100. ... Use of aggregate functions gives more flexibility and performance but requires quite a lot of query rewrite. And finally, AggregatingMergeTree allows storage saving, keeping only modified … garattis macherio

ClickHouse AggregateFunctions and AggregateState - Medium

Category:lagInFrame The function

Tags:Clickhouse aggregate function

Clickhouse aggregate function

clickhouse - 查找组中最常出现的值 - 堆栈内存溢出

WebMar 14, 2024 · 数据类型:ClickHouse 和 MySQL 支持的数据类型不完全相同,例如 ClickHouse 支持数组、元组、无符号整数等类型。 2. 查询语句:ClickHouse 使用与 SQL 语法不完全相同的查询语句,例如对于分组聚合操作,ClickHouse 使用的是 GROUP BY 而不是 HAVING。 WebJan 11, 2024 · Describe the bug Aggregate functions are not working under certain circumstances. How to reproduce Clickhouse 20.12.4.5 select sum(C1) as C1, count(C1) as C2 from ( select value as C1 from system.asynchronous_metric_log ) as ITBL; Expect...

Clickhouse aggregate function

Did you know?

WebI get the error: Column value is not under aggregate function and not in GROUP BY ... 如何在 ClickHouse 中将具有相同列值的 mysql 行分组为一行? [英]How to group mysql rows with same column value into one row in ClickHouse? 2024-06-17 14:06:23 1 165 ... WebJan 25, 2024 · 1 Answer. Sorted by: 5. To get part of date use function toYear, toMonth, toDayOfMonth by the next way: SELECT toMonth (time) AS month, count () FROM ( SELECT number, addDays (now (), number) AS time FROM numbers (8) ) GROUP BY month /* ┌─month─┬─count ()─┐ │ 1 │ 7 │ │ 2 │ 1 ...

WebMay 21, 2024 · Aggregate Functions. ClickHouse is known for supporting a wide variety of aggregate functions. In the latest versions it has got more than 100. Combined with 9 aggregate function combinators ... WebClickHouse提供4类表引擎,分别支持不同场景。 ... StartDate); -- Read data from the parts list and insert the aggregate table. -- Note: the aggregate function used in the subquery is uniqState, Corresponding to write syntax-State INSERT INTO agg_table select CounterID, StartDate, uniqState(UserID) from detail_table group by ...

WebJun 25, 2024 · Such a function is defined within ClickHouse server configuration, see an example in the PR. This is an arbitrary script that reads data from stdin and outputs data to stdout in a supported format: CSV, TabSeparated, or others. The example uses clickhouse-local to process data incoming from ClickHouse server. http://www.devdoc.net/database/ClickhouseDocs_19.4.1.3-docs/query_language/agg_functions/combinators/

WebMar 28, 2024 · ClickHouse also has specific functions that can replace costly aggregation with a more specific implementation. If you are crunching data on website visitors to compute conversion rates, ... Remove or exchange memory-intensive aggregate functions. Functions like max, min, and avg are very parsimonious with memory. Functions like …

WebMay 6, 2024 · DB::Exception: The function 'lagInFrame' can only be used as a window function, not as an aggregate function. Stack trace: The problem is in auto-application of -OrNull combinator for aggregate functions of nullable arguments. black mold on ac unitWebWhen processing arrays, the aggregate function works like the original aggregate function across all array elements. Example 1: sumArray (arr) - Totals all the elements of all 'arr' arrays. In this example, it could have been written more simply: sum (arraySum (arr)). Example 2: uniqArray (arr) – Count the number of unique elements in all ... black mold on ac ventWebApr 8, 2024 · Here, the index is used appropriately, so we have decent performance. #3. Aggregate function approach. ClickHouse developers can also use the ‘argMax’ aggregate function for as-of queries. SELECT sensor_id, max (time), argMax (temperature, time) FROM readings WHERE (sensor_id = 12345) AND (date <= '2024 … black mold on apple treesWebAggregateFunction. Aggregate functions can have an implementation-defined intermediate state that can be serialized to an AggregateFunction(…) data type and stored in a table, usually, by means of a materialized view.The common way to produce an aggregate function state is by calling the aggregate function with the -State suffix. To get the final … gara tren chisinauWeb1. 数据集 1.1. 数据集说明 1.1.1. 数据集定义. 数据集是结构化的数据的集合,对外展示的形式是一张数据表。根据数据集数据的来源,数据集可以分成数据连接,SQL查询,多表联合,数据聚合,数据合并等种类。其中,数据连接 类型的数据集的数据来自某个数据源中的某张数据表;SQL查询类型的数据 ... garats hay historyWeb1 Answer. Sorted by: 2. It needs to use ForEach -aggregate function combinator: SELECT sumForEach (weeklyNumber) FROM ( SELECT 1 AS id, [2, 5, 9] AS weeklyNumber UNION ALL SELECT 2 AS id, [1, 10, 4] AS weeklyNumber ) /* ┌─sumForEach (weeklyNumber)─┐ │ … garaty murnane insuranceWebOct 10, 2024 · 1 Answer. Sorted by: 3. You must finalize STATEs calculations by -Merge Or -Finalize functions. In your example you have to use uniqExactMerge not uniqExact. select uniqExactMerge (uniq_field3_state) from aggregated_table; Share. … black mold on azaleas how to get rid of it